Terry & Mourinho claim Blues’ 04-05 side ‘way BETTER’ than Arsenal’s Invincibles

Jose Mourinho and John Terry claimed that the Premier League-winning team of Chelsea 2004-05 was better than the famous Invincibles side of Arsenal. The blues ran 20 years ago to the title of the top flight after a remarkable season in which they achieved 95 points and only admitted 15 times, an English competition record.

OFFICIAL: Mourinho banned for three games after bust-up with Galatasaray boss

Jose Mourinho has received a ban from three games through the Turkish football federation (TFF) for grabbing opposition manager Okan Buruk's face at the end of Fenerbahce's 2-1 Turkish Cup defeat against Rivals Galatasaray.
